A Stratford betting shop lost £7,500 during two knifepoint robberies less than a fortnight apart
Police are appealing for help in tracing the balaclava-clad man they believe to be responsible for the robberies at the Portway branch of Coral, which took place on November 24 and December 4 last year.
On both occasions, a member of staff was robbed at knifepoint while on their way to bank takings.
The man police would like to speak to is described as black and was wearing a black balaclava with grey vertical stitching, a black Nike jacket and black Nike trainers with white soles.
Anyone with information is asked to call police on 020 8345 1400 or Crimestoppers anonymously on 0800 555111 quoting crime reference 5334676/15
